Workers' Compensation
People who have been injured by asbestos exposure can file for workers compensation benefits. Workers' compensation benefits could include medical costs, partial wages, and other expenses related to work-related injuries. However, workers' comp claims may not be the best option for people who are exposed to asbestos because they have a time period within which to file and also offer less benefits in comparison to mesothelioma or personal injury lawsuits.
An experienced lawyer can determine if an asbestos-related illness constitutes a work-related injury and if an individual is eligible for workers comp. An attorney can also explain state-specific workers' compensation laws and assist with meeting the deadlines for filing claims, which vary by state. An attorney can also offer advice on other legal options for getting compensation, like filing an asbestos lawsuit or mesothelioma trust fund claim.

Personal Injury
Asbestos lawyers aid those who have been exposed to asbestos and are now suffering from a condition or illness, such as mesothelioma. The condition is diagnosed 15 to 60 years after exposure and may be fatal. In addition to filing a lawsuit against the company that caused exposure, victims may also be eligible to receive financial compensation from asbestos trust funds for victims.
Asbestos is a group of naturally occurring minerals that are made of a thin, tough fiber. Because of its resistance to fire, heat and chemicals the mineral was sought-after by industrial companies for a variety of products in the 20th century. Unfortunately, the manufacturing companies were not able to reveal or actively concealed the dangers of asbestos and resulted in the deaths of a number of Americans.
Patients who suffer from asbestos-related illnesses such as mesothelioma or lung cancer, are able to file a lawsuit against the companies that manufactured the material, distributed it, or even installed asbestos-containing materials. The lawsuits seek to recover comp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, and pain and suffering.
In general, New York law gives plaintiffs three years from the date of their diagnosis to pursue a personal injury suit. The statute of limitations may be tolled in asbestos cases, as symptoms typically do not show for 30 to 50 years after the initial exposure.

Wrongful Death
If someone dies due to asbestos exposure the family may make a claim for the wrongful death. This type of lawsuit is filed on behalf of the deceased's estate, and it is possible to file it regardless of whether or not a decedent had a will. A lawyer who has been convicted of wrongful death can help family members obtain compensation from those responsible.
These claims are brought against employers and property owners that failed to protect workers from asbestos. The main issue in these cases is that asbestos particles, once inhaled, trigger fibrosis to develop in the lung's lining. Over time the fibrosis turns malignant and can develop into tumors, such as mesothelioma. Asbestos wrongful death lawyers must prove that the asbestos-related disease was caused by the defendant's negligence. They must also prove that mesothelioma resulted directly from the of exposure to asbestos. This requires accessing medical records, contacting witnesses, and gathering documentation from the workplace where the deceased worked.
